This print showcases Galileo Galilei's groundbreaking drawing of the distortion of lunar features close to the limb of the Moon. The engraving, dating back to the 17th century, depicts the meticulous observations made by this legendary Italian polymath and astronomer. Galileo Galilei, known for his revolutionary contributions to science during the Renaissance period, was a pioneer in understanding celestial bodies such as the Moon. His detailed illustration captures the subtle changes in lunar features near its edge, revealing a level of precision and dedication that defined his work.
